MANSA RAM

26 candidacies between 1962 and 2017, 5 won, across 17 constituencies.

Candidacies are grouped by a normalised name, which is the only key the source data offers. Two different people who share a name will appear on one page, and one person whose name was spelled differently across decades may appear on two. Check the constituency and party before treating a long career as a single person’s.
